44、 Orders. D. Allows. D Fred Astaire was born in Nebraska in 1899. Fred and his sister, Adele, learned to dance when they were very young. Their mother took them to New York to study dance. They performed in their first professional show when Fred was ten years old and Adele was twel

45、ve. Later, as teenagers, the two danced in many shows throughout the United States. Their first big success was on Broadway in 1917. The Astaires -- as they were known --- became Broadway stars. However, in 1932, Adele Astaire married a British man, and stopped performing. But Fred did not give up

46、 his dream. He would go on alone, in the movies. Fred said, “Dancing is a sweaty job. You cannot just sit down and do it. You have to get up on your feet. It takes time to get a dance right, to create something memorable. I always try to get to know my dance so well that I do not have to think.”

47、In 1949, Fred Astaire won a special award for his film work from America’s Motion Picture Academy. He also won awards from the television industry for a number of his television programs. Fred stopped dancing in 1970. He was more than seventy years old at the time. He said a dancer could not contin

48、ue dancing forever. He said he did not want to disappoint(使失望) anyone, even himself. He danced again in public only once after that. It was with another great male dancer, Gene Kelly, in the movie “That's Entertainment, Part Two”. Fred Astaire and his first wife, Phyllis, had three children. Phylli

49、s died in 1954. Twenty-five years later, Fred married race horse rider Robyn Smith. Fred Astaire died on June 22, 1987. He was eighty-eight years old. He was called the greatest dancer in the world. His dancing was called perfect. And moviegoers everywhere will remember him as a great performer whos
